Subic Bay Metropolitan Authority (SBMA) Chairman and Administrator Eduardo Jose L. Aliño (3rd from right) joins National Broadband Program Project Manager Atty. Flor E. Esteban (3rd from left) for the ceremonial switching of the Government Network (GovNet) Project held on Wednesday, June 24, at the Best Western Hotel Plus in Subic Bay Freeport. GovNet is a key part of the National Broadband Program, connecting government agencies and supporting the government’s digital transformation with secure, reliable, high-speed connectivity nationwide.
Some 592 individuals from the Subic Bay Metropolitan Authority (SBMA) employees and workers from 106 investors and companies in Subic Bay Freeport, join Arbor Day 2026 initiated by SBMA Ecology Center to plant 834 saplings of various fruit-bearing trees like jackfruit, cashew, soursop, and lipote at the Mulawin Bayakan Reforestation Site of the Pastolan Village, an ancestral Aeta indigenous community in the SBFZ.
